The Indiana Fever will try and get back on track after back-to-back losses to the Minnesota Lynx and Las Vegas Aces. The Fever travel to Chicago to face the Sky on Saturday, Aug. 8 (3:30 p.m. ET, ABC).
At 19-12, the Fever are tied for fifth in the WNBA standings with the Dallas Wings. Indiana guard Caitlin Clark is averaging 21.5 points and eight assists. Kelsey Mitchell has added 28.1 points over the last 10 games, including 28 points in an 86-84 overtime loss to the Aces on Aug. 6.
The Chicago Sky are 12-19 and hoping to make a push in the back half of the season for the playoffs. Sydney Taylor leads the Sky, averaging 14.7 points a game. Kamilla Cardoso is adding 14.4 points and 8.5 rebounds a game.
The Fever and Sky meet for the second time this season. Indiana won 114-106 on June 11 with Aliyah Boston scoring 34 points in the victory.
